<FTC>BX</FTC>
<TERM>degrees Brix</TERM>
<BT>EuroFIR Unit Thesaurus [00000]</BT>
<SN>Use only for the mass ratio of dissolved sucrose to water in a liquid expressed in degrees Brix (°Bx). When using this descriptor, the corresponding matrix unit is **.</SN>
<AI>The °Bx unit is widely used in the fruit juice and nectar production.&#60;br&#62;&#60;DICTION&#62;Degrees Brix (°Bx) is measured with a saccharimeter that measures specific gravity of a liquid or more easily with a refractometer. A 25 °Bx solution is 25% (w/w), with 25 grams of sucrose sugar per 100 grams of liquid. Or, to put it another way, there are 25 grams of sucrose sugar and 75 grams of water in the 100 grams of solution [Wikipedia].&#60;br&#62;</AI>
